Call for Applications: Resident and Fellow Participation on
ISMS Councils and Committees: Deadline April 25, 2011
Resident and fellow physician members have the opportunity to actively participate in the policy and decision‑making process of the Illinois State Medical Society. A resident physician serves as a voting member on each of the ISMS' major councils and committees. This representation is extremely important as all issues and concerns facing the medical profession are addressed initially at the council level. The official term for the ISMS resident representatives appointed to 2011/2012 ISMS councils/committees begins in June (June, 2011 - June, 2012). However, the selected representatives’ term on the ISMS RFS Governing Council will begin with the May meeting of the ISMS RFS Governing Council (to be announced).
